I would like to extract ocean wave forecasts from an Aurora model run, i.e. significant wave height. I have run the model using the ai-models plugin specific for this model (ai-models-aurora), but I can only access weather parameters (u, v, t, q and z).

I haven't seen any examples neither in the Aurora documentation nor in the ai-models documentation on how to extract the oceanic parameters but paper shows an evaluation of the significant waveheight. Any input on how I could to that?

Unfortunately the wave version of the model is currently not included in the open-source release, but we are working on that. :) Note that the wave version of the model will require an ECMWF licence to run, because the initial condition won't be publicly available.
